Enable job alerts via email!

Machine Learning Engineer NLP Specialist

NLP PEOPLE

London

Hybrid

GBP 70,000 - 90,000

Full time

30+ days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

An innovative firm is seeking a talented Machine Learning Engineer with expertise in Natural Language Processing (NLP) to join their dynamic AI team. This exciting role involves designing and implementing cutting-edge NLP models that enhance search and information extraction capabilities. You will tackle complex data challenges and work with advanced techniques to push the boundaries of AI. If you are passionate about developing smarter systems and enjoy a collaborative environment that fosters innovation, this opportunity is perfect for you. Join a forward-thinking company and make a significant impact in the finance sector.

Benefits

Private healthcare
28 days annual leave
Enhanced parental leave
Annual performance-based bonus
Budget for personal development

Qualifications

  • 5+ years of experience in NLP and machine learning.
  • Proven ability to work with large, unstructured datasets.

Responsibilities

  • Design and implement advanced NLP models for various tasks.
  • Process diverse datasets to extract meaningful insights.
  • Develop systems for accurate search functionality.

Skills

Natural Language Processing (NLP)
Python
Machine Learning
Data Analysis
Entity Extraction
Text Summarisation
Semantic Understanding
Large Language Models (LLMs)

Tools

Hugging Face
spaCy
TensorFlow
Azure AI
AWS
Google Cloud

Job description

Location: London (Hybrid 1 day per week onsite)

Employment Type: Permanent

Salary: £70,000 – £90,000 per annum

Benefits:
• Private healthcare and well-being programme
• 28 days annual leave plus bank holidays
• Enhanced parental leave policies
• Annual performance-based bonus
• Budget for personal development and certifications

About the Role:

Our finance client is seeking a talented Machine Learning Engineer NLP Specialist to join their dynamic AI team. You will play a key role in designing and implementing advanced Natural Language Processing (NLP) models, enabling smarter systems to improve search, information extraction, and classification. If you enjoy solving complex data challenges in an environment where innovation is encouraged, this role is for you.

Key Responsibilities:
• Design and implement state-of-the-art NLP models for tasks such as entity extraction, text summarisation, and semantic understanding.
• Process and analyse diverse datasets, including structured text, tables, and images, to extract meaningful insights.
• Develop indexing and retrieval systems for high-speed, accurate search functionality.
• Explore and implement advanced techniques, such as Retrieval-Augmented Generation (RAG), to enhance AI capabilities.
• Conduct experiments to measure and improve the performance of NLP models.
• Build custom language models tailored to specific industry requirements.

What We're Looking For:
• Proven experience with NLP frameworks such as Hugging Face, spaCy, or TensorFlow.
• Hands-on experience working with Large Language Models (LLMs) and deploying them in production.
• Advanced Python skills, with the ability to develop and optimise machine learning pipelines.
• Experience working with large, unstructured datasets and designing scalable workflows.
• Familiarity with Azure AI, AWS, or Google Cloud for AI deployment.
• Bonus: Knowledge of advanced NLP techniques and RAG.

Company:

Eliden

Qualifications:

Senior (5+ years of experience)

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Machine Learning Engineer NLP Specialist

Eliden

London

On-site

GBP 50,000 - 90,000

30+ days ago